Up to 630 hp: the dÄHLer Competition Line BMW M3 Touring (G81)!

After long years of waiting is the first BMW M3 Touring finally become a reality. The G81 was launched in November last year and you can already see the first models that have already been modified, drive on the streets. And the rival of the AMG C 63 S Estate and the Audi RS 4 is also a welcome model in the dÄHLer Competition Line. The Swiss experts have given the Munich power station wagon a comprehensive optimization package.

By default, the Touring comes as a Competition with all-wheel drive and automatic transmission. Therefore, its 3,0-liter S58 straight-six with biturbo charging already delivers 510 PS & 650 Nm ex works. For customers for whom that is not enough, dÄHLer offers the proven performance increase "powered by dÄHLer". Already in level 1 this provides 610 PS & 720 Nm. The program also includes a sports air filter and a carbon air intake.

dÄHLer BMW M3 Touring

Instead of the OEM exhaust system, dÄHLer always installs a high-performance complete exhaust system made of high-quality stainless steel with bi-flap control. This is rounded off by ceramic-coated tailpipes with either 100 or 114 millimeters in diameter. As usual with dÄHLer, all of the hardware and software upgrades mentioned meet the regulations of the WLTP Euro 6d standards and there is an EU/CH approval report for separate or joint use in all possible combinations. And if you want even better performance, you'll be happy too. For export, the dÄHLer Competition Line offers the stage 2 performance upgrade, which even releases 630 PS & 740 Nm.

Diverse chassis options

In the chassis area, dÄHLer also has several options for optimization. It starts with a sports spring set "built by dÄHLer" that is perfectly matched to optics and technology, which lowers the front axle by 28 millimeters and the rear axle by 15 millimeters, so that the M3T is perfectly balanced. However, the high-performance coilover suspension "built by dÄHLer" enables even higher driving dynamics and more extensive adjustment options. With its height and hardness adjustment in compression and rebound as well as high and low speed ranges, it is possible to adjust a perfect, individual set-up. And to improve the braking system, sports brake pads and steel braided lines complete the range.

Light and stylish: CDC2 Forged wheels

Instead of the standard 20/21-inch wheel/tyre combination, the DÄHLer Competition Line equips the M3 Touring with 21-inch forged wheels all round. The new rim highlight CDC2 Forged was specially developed for the M3/M4 models from a technical and visual point of view. The dynamic design, which combines a double-spoke and a Y-spoke star, is particularly attractive. There are also elegant, partially polished fronts. Furthermore, the low weight leads to a reduction in the rotating and unsprung masses, which of course significantly improves the driving dynamics. The M sports car equipped with CDC2 drives noticeably more precisely in corners. The dimensions of the rims for the M3 Touring measure 9,5×21 and 10,5×21 inches with tires in 275/25ZR21 and 295/25ZR21.

Individually designable carbon parts!

To refine the body, dÄHLer has also developed a carbon front spoiler lip, which gives the G8x a unique front design. While it is mounted on the vehicle shown in a bi-color design, it is of course also available with a clear coat of paint and visible carbon as an alternative. dÄHLer Competition Line BMW M3 Touring (G81):

  • Basis: BMW M3 Touring (model G81)
  • Standard performance of the 3,0-liter S58 in-line six-cylinder with biturbo charging of 510 hp and 650 Nm. by means of dÄHLer performance increase "powered by dÄHLer" in stage 1 to 610 hp and 720 Nm (stage 2 performance increase for export to 630 hp & 740 Nm)
  • dÄHLer high-performance complete exhaust system made of stainless steel
  • dÄHLer suspension options (sports spring set and a high-performance coilover suspension)
  • Sports brake pads and steel braided lines
  • dÄHLer 21-inch forged wheels (model: CDC2 Forged)
  • dÄHLer carbon parts (front spoiler lip, exterior mirror caps and rear diffuser)
